(Second or third read.) War is coming, and the heroes of the past seven books are gathering in Second Eden to fight it. Dragons, giants, prophets, oracles, warriors, healers, old and young... WHAT I LIKED: -Elam. <3 -Sapphira facing the darkness yet again -All the action scenes with the airplane -Dikaios, because he ranks right up there with horses like Bree from C.S. Lewis's "The Horse and His Boy" -Second Eden is a more detailed place than I remembered -Angel's choice'I get shivers every time at that scene WHAT I DIDN'T LIKE -The reveal of one character's grandfather didn't seem *quite* as important as everyone was making it out to be, but that could just be my take. Overall, another epic instalment setting the stage for one of my favorite books of all time, "The Bones of Makaidos"!
